Alerts changes
NOTE: database schema changed. Existing alerts will be lost. - Unified engaged and closed tables - Simplified hosts engaged alert counters handling: periodically set by lua - Removed alert engine and replaced with alert periodicity - Now engage is implicitly derived from the alert end timestamp and periodicity - New alerts_api.lua to easily emit alerts - Removed past alerts counter aggregation by hash - Alert notifications for non-flow alerts are now removed from C and triggered by lua
